onshoring

ON-shor-ing

Definition

The practice of transferring a business operation or manufacturing process that was moved overseas back to the country where the company is based.

Etymology

Formed from the prefix 'on-' and the word 'shore' in the sense of a coast or land, modeled after the earlier term 'offshoring' to describe the reversal of that business trend.
